    As Sachin Tendulkar Wins Laureus Sporting Moment, Relive How The 2011 WC Final Went Down!

    Legendary Indian batsman Sachin Tendulkar's famous lap around the Wankhede Stadium after the 2011 World Cup win, titled 'Carried On the Shoulders Of A Nation', was voted the greatest Laureus Sporting Moment of the last twenty years. Accepting the award in Berlin, Tendulkar said that the iconic moments like these are reminders of "how powerful a sport is" and the magic it brings to lives. The lap after the World Cup is still etched into everyone's hearts. Playing in his last mega 50-over tournament, it was the last chance for Tendulkar to lift the coveted trophy.

    Who Is Charulata Patel, the 87-Year-Old Superfan of Team India

    Team India has lost one of its oldest superfans – Charulata Patel, the wheelchair bound elderly woman who caught the attention of the cricketing fraternity during the 2019 World Cup. The Board of Cricket Control in India took to Twitter today condoling the demise of the 87-year-old superfan. Charulata Patel stole the limelight during India's match against Bangladesh at the World Cup in Edgbaston last year when she was seen cheering for Virat Kohli's team with a horn and the tri-colour painted on her face. She immediately caught the attention of the internet as fans, commentators and the whole cricketing fraternity praised her energy and her pictures went viral on social media. Captain Virat Kohli and his deputy Rohit Sharma even met her after the game and took her blessings.     Here's Sachin Tendulkar’s solution to decide tied contests like World Cup 2019 final

    In a gut-wrenching final at Lord's on Sunday, England were adjudged the World Cup winners on the basis of their superior boundary count — 22 fours and two sixes to New Zealand's 16 — after both the regulation match and the ensuing Super Over ended in a tie

    ICC announces Team of World Cup 2019; Kane Williamson named captain

    London: The International Cricket Council (ICC) has announced the team of the World Cup 2019. The side was selected by former internationals and commentators Ian Bishop, Ian Smith and Isa Guha, along with cricket writer Lawrence Booth, while ICC General Manager Cricket, Geoff Allardice, was the fifth member and convener of the committee. England won the trophy on Sunday (July 14) after winning on boundary count after the match and Super Over were tied against New Zealand.
